occurs across
|
RO_0002021 |
[A relationship between a process and a barrier, where the process occurs in a region spanning the barrier. For cellular processes the barrier is typically a membrane. Examples include transport across a membrane and membrane depolarization.] |
occurs in
|
BFO_0000066 |
[b occurs_in c =def b is a process and c is a material entity or immaterial entity& there exists a spatiotemporal region r and b occupies_spatiotemporal_region r.& forall(t) if b exists_at t then c exists_at t & there exist spatial regions s and s’ where & b spatially_projects_onto s at t& c is occupies_spatial_region s’ at t& s is a proper_continuant_part_of s’ at t] |
only in taxon
|
RO_0002160 |
[x only in taxon y if and only if x is in taxon y, and there is no other organism z such that y!=z a and x is in taxon z.] |

orthogonal to
|
BSPO_0015005 |
[crossing at right angles] |
output of
|
RO_0002353 |
[inverse of has output] |
overlaps
|
RO_0002131 |
[x overlaps y if and only if there exists some z such that x has part z and z part of y, x overlaps y iff they have some part in common.] |

paired_appendage number
|
UBPROP_0000109 |
[x paired_appendage_number N if and only if (i) x is a paired_appendage, and (ii) x is paired_appendage number N in a series of paired_appendages repeated along an anterior-posterior axis, with paired_appendage_number 1 being the anteriormost paired_appendage. In vertebrates, this is the pectoral appendage.] |
parallel to
|
BSPO_0001102 |
[x is parallel t y iff x and y are lines or planes which when extended indefinitely do not cross.] |
part of
|
BFO_0000050 |
[a core relation that holds between a part and its whole] |

part of structure that is capable of
|
RO_0002329 |
[this relation holds between c and p when c is part of some c', and c' is capable of p.] |
participates in
|
RO_0000056 |
[a relation between a continuant and a process, in which the continuant is somehow involved in the process] |
passes through
|
BSPO_0015006 |
[Intersects at two points.] |
phalanx number
|
UBPROP_0000105 |
[x phalanx_number N if and only if (i) x is a phalanx, and (ii) x is phalanx number N in a series of phalanges repeated along an prixomo-distal axis, with phalanx_number 1 being the proximalmost phalanx. Note that in humans, the distalmost phalanx has phlanax_number 3, except in ray_number 1, where the distalmost has phalanx_number 2.] |
pharyngeal arch number
|
UBPROP_0000103 |
[x pharyngeal_arch_number N if and only if (i) x is a pharyngeal arch, and (ii) x is ancestrally pharyngeal arch number N in a series of pharyngeal arches repeated along a antero-posterior axis, with arch_number 1 being the mandibular arch.] |
